Don't head-to-head results trump goal difference?

Apparently not. According to the Irish Times - If, at the end of the group, teams are level on points then the tiebreaker metrics used to separate sides will be: goal difference from all games in the group first, followed by goals scored in all games in the group, and then head-to-head record.
